Product
da Vinci S Surgical System (IS4000) user manual English and OUS. Product Usage: The Intuitive Surgical Endoscope Instrument Control System (da Vinci Surgical System, Model IS4000) is intended to assist in the accurate control of Intuitive Surgical Endoscopic Instruments including rigid endoscopes, blunt and sharp endoscopic dissectors, scissors, scalpels, forceps/pick-ups, needle holders, endoscopic retractors, electrocautery and accessories for endoscopic manipulation of tissue, including grasping, cutting, blunt and sharp dissection, approximations, ligation, electrocautery, suturing and delivery and placement of microware and cryogenic ablation probes and accessories, during urologic surgical procedures, general laparoscopic surgical procedures, gynecologic laparoscopic surgical procedures, general thoracoscopic surgical procedures and thoracoscopically-assisted cardiotomy procedures. The system can also be employed with adjunctive mediastinotomy to perform coronary anastomosis during cardiac revascularization. The system is indicated for adult and pediatric use. It is intended to be used by trained physicians in an operating room environment in accordance with the representative, specific procedures set forth in the Professional Instructions for Use.

Why it was recalled
Intuitive Surgical has found that the use of instruments other than the Cardiac Probe Grasper (e.g. Large Needle Driver Instrument) to manipulate the ablation probes during cardiac surgery can result in an increase of microscopic metallic particulates generated from the contact with the probes.
Root cause (FDA determination)
Device Design
Action the firm took
Intuitive sent a Field Safety Notice/Urgent Medical Device Correction letters dated March 22, 2016 by trackable mail method to their customers. The letter identified the affected product, problem and actions to be taken. Customers were instructed to 1. In addition to existing instructions for use, observe the following warning when manipulating the cardiac ablation probe, Use only the Cardiac Probe Grasper to manipulate a cardiac ablation probe. 2. Distribute a copy of this letter to all da Vinci S, Si, and Xi users at your facility. 3. Place a copy of this letter with your user manual. 4. Complete the attached Acknowledgement Form and return it to Intuitive Surgical as instructed. 5. Retain a copy of this letter and the Acknowledgement Form for your files. Intuitive Surgical will provide a user manual addendum to incorporate the warning related to this risk.
